Access

Ebrary e-books are included in Panitza Library Catalog and will appear in your search results with the phrase [electronic resource] after the title. To access the  e-book – follow the link  in the record. 
You can access e-books through the library web page via the university network or remotely .

E-books

EBSCO’s eBook Academic Collection

The collection includes more than 130,000 multidisciplinary eBook titles representing a broad range of academic subject matter, ensuring that you’ll have access to information relevant to your research needs, all with a user-friendly search experience and simple download process.

ProQuest Ebook Central (former eBrary)

A growing eBook collection that spans all academic subject areas and offers a lot of powerful tools to help you find, use, and manage the information you need. Ebook Central includes selection of over 150, 000 electronic book titles.

ScienceDirect: Freedom Collection Books

Freedom Collection Books offers about 5,900 scientific and academic e-book titles hosted on the ScienceDirect platform. The collection includes monographs, series of books, and handbooks covering all available subject areas from 5 years ago. The subscription was made by the Ministry of Education and Science of Bulgaria.
